Radiology Technologist - MRI

Arlington, VA

MUST:

Experienced MRI Technologist

1 year of professional experience as an MRI Technologist

Training and experience sufficient to competently perform MR and/or radiographic procedures independently

ARRT registered technologist, current and in good standing

ARRT advanced MR certification

Graduate of the American Medical Association (AMA) approved school of radiography Licensed Radiological Technologist in the appropriate state

Current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ation (CPR) certification

DUTIES:

Follows physicians' orders precisely and conforms to safety regulations to protect themselves, patients, and coworkers

Maintains accurate patient records within Radiology Information System (RIS)

Performs routine and advanced MRI procedures on designated portions of the body for use by physicians in the diagnosing and treating of patient illness and/or injury with minimal amount of supervision or repeats

Screens patient before exam for any precautions or contraindications pertaining to the examination

Prepares patients for MRI procedures that will be performed, explaining the procedure and positioning patients so that the parts of the body can be appropriately scanned

Adjusts scan parameters correctly and as needed

Maintains ACR toolkit and accreditation requirements

Assists with maintaining an updated MRI protocol manual and software upgrades
